/*
 * AGGREGATION_FLUSH_INTERVAL_MS
 *
 * Flush cadence for the Pellwick metrics-aggregation sidecar.
 * The sidecar buffers counters in memory and ships rollups to
 * the central collector on this interval. Lower values reduce
 * data loss on pod eviction but increase collector write load;
 * 15s was chosen after load tests showed collector saturation
 * below 10s at peak fleet size. Reviewers: changes here require
 * rerunning the saturation benchmark and updating the capacity
 * doc. The benchmark was last run against the build below.
 */

session token of kagup-hahaf = htk3_2b8

☐ Before rotating the Tocksweep scheduler keys, confirm the cron drift investigation is closed: support should verify that no jobs on the Hallin cluster are still firing more than 90 seconds late, and that the clock-sync fix has been deployed to every worker. Attach the final drift report to the ceremony record. When both checks pass, unseal the rotation workstation using the recovery passphrase noted immediately below this item.

recovery phrase for kagep-kadug: praox-wenael

Welcome to the Tollhaven notifications team. Fan-out from the publisher tier is rate-limited per channel; when downstream push providers slow down, backpressure kicks in and messages queue rather than drop. Customers may report delays of up to twenty minutes during these windows — this is expected behavior, not data loss. Check the fan-out lag panel before filing anything. If lag exceeds thirty minutes or the queue depth alarm fires, it's an incident, not a support case. For ambiguous situations, ask the delivery-platform team directly.

escalation mailbox, kaweg-kahif: druwyn.sordor@nelvroworks.corp

# Pagination config — Lanternfish Public API
#
# Welcome aboard. All list endpoints are cursor-paginated; offset params
# were removed in v3. PAGE_SIZE_DEFAULT=25 and PAGE_SIZE_MAX=100 are hard
# caps enforced at the gateway, not per-route. Cursors are opaque — never
# parse them client-side or in tests. Raising PAGE_SIZE_MAX needs a perf
# review first. Cursors are signed before leaving the service, and the
# signing secret is set on the line directly below.

vault entry, yagef-bahop: COURIER_KEY29=5cc62eb51255862256337c33c5be9